UV Inkjet Printing Market Trends
Increasing Adoption of UV-LED Technology
- The global UV inkjet printing market is experiencing a significant shift toward UV-LED technology due to its energy efficiency and environmental benefits
- UV-LED systems consume up to 70% less energy compared to traditional mercury-arc lamps, reducing operational costs and environmental impact
- These systems enable printing on a wider range of substrates, including heat-sensitive materials such as thin plastics and films, expanding application possibilities
- For instances, companies are developing UV-LED printers that support high-resolution printing for applications such as packaging and interior decor, enhancing print quality and durability
- This trend is driving market growth by appealing to businesses seeking sustainable and versatile printing solutions
- UV-LED technology also eliminates warm-up times and hazardous mercury disposal, making it a preferred choice for print service providers (PSPs) and industrial applications
UV Inkjet Printing Market Dynamics
Driver
Growing Demand for Customization and High-Quality Printing
- The rising demand for customized and high-quality printing solutions in industries such as packaging, signage, and interior decor is a key driver for the UV inkjet printing market
- UV inkjet printers offer vibrant colors, strong adhesion, and resistance to fading, making them ideal for applications such as labels, signage, and decorative prints
- Regulatory requirements in industries such as pharmaceuticals and food & beverage, which mandate clear and durable labeling, are further boosting the adoption of UV inkjet printing
- Advancements in digital printing technologies, supported by faster data processing and automation, enable quick turnaround times and personalized designs, catering to e-commerce and retail demands
- The proliferation of hybrid UV printers, capable of both flatbed and roll-to-roll printing, enhances flexibility, attracting a broader range of end-users, including retail and automotive sectors
Restraint/Challenge
High Initial Costs and Technical Complexity
- The high upfront costs of UV inkjet printers, including hardware, UV-curable inks, and integration into existing workflows, pose a significant barrier, particularly for small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) in emerging markets
- The technical complexity of operating and maintaining UV inkjet systems requires skilled personnel, which can increase operational costs and deter adoption
- Concerns over ink availability and compatibility with certain substrates can limit the scalability of UV inkjet printing in some applications
- Regulatory variations across regions regarding the use of UV-curable inks and their environmental impact create challenges for manufacturers and service providers operating globally
- These factors can slow market growth in cost-sensitive regions or industries with limited technical expertise, despite the technology’s advantages

- By Print Technology
On the basis of print technology, the global UV inkjet printing market is segmented into conventional and LED. The LED segment held the largest revenue share in 2024, attributed to its energy efficiency, reduced environmental impact, and ability to print on heat-sensitive substrates. UV-LED technology offers instant curing, lower energy consumption by up to 70% compared to conventional mercury-arc systems, and compatibility with a wide range of materials, making it the preferred choice for modern printing applications. The LED segment is also projected to grow at the fastest rate from 2025 to 2032, driven by continuous advancements in UV-LED curing systems and increasing adoption of eco-friendly printing solutions. The shift from conventional mercury-arc lamps to LED technology is accelerated by regulatory pressures on sustainability and the demand for faster production speeds with lower operational costs.
- By End-User Industry
On the basis of end-user industry, the global UV inkjet printing market is segmented into retail, print service providers (PSPs), and automotive. The print service providers (PSPs) segment accounted for the largest revenue share in 2024, supported by their role as key providers of high-quality, customized printing services across industries such as advertising, packaging, and decor. PSPs leverage UV inkjet printers for their versatility, speed, and ability to deliver vibrant, durable prints, meeting the diverse needs of clients in retail and industrial sectors. The automotive segment is expected to grow at the fastest CAGR from 2025 to 2032, fueled by increasing applications in part decoration, dashboard printing, and chemical-resistant labeling. UV inkjet printing’s ability to deliver precise, durable prints on complex geometries and substrates such as plastics and metals makes it ideal for automotive manufacturing. The rise of smart manufacturing and demand for customized automotive components further drive adoption in this sector.

What are the Recent Developments in Global UV Inkjet Printing Market?
- In July 2025, Canon Inc. and SVG Print 'N' Pack announced a strategic partnership aimed at advancing packaging and labeling capabilities. By combining Canon’s expertise in digital printing technologies with SVG’s strength in commercial and industrial printing, the collaboration seeks to deliver innovative, high-quality solutions tailored to the evolving needs of the packaging sector. This alliance is expected to enhance production efficiency, support sustainable practices, and meet growing market demand for customized, visually compelling packaging across industries
- In January 2024, Landa Digital Printing, a leading manufacturer of Nanographic Printing® presses, announced the opening of a new ink facility in the Midwestern United States. This strategic expansion is designed to meet the rising demand from Landa’s growing North American customer base, including the U.S., Mexico, and Canada. The plant will produce water-based Landa NanoInk®, essential for the company’s high-quality, fast-turnaround printing technology. Expected to begin operations in H2 2024, the facility will reduce lead times, lower environmental impact from shipping, and reinforce Landa’s commitment to innovation and customer service in the region
- In November 2023, Brother Industries introduced the MFC-J1800DW Print & Cut All-in-One Color Inkjet Printer, marking its debut in the automatic paper cutting market. This innovative model integrates Brother’s Blade Sensor Technology (BST), enabling precise, automated cutting of letter-size paper into half-letter formats. Designed for versatility, it combines printing, scanning, copying, faxing, and cutting in one compact device—ideal for home, office, and creative applications. The printer enhances productivity, reduces paper waste, and supports mobile connectivity through the Brother Mobile Connect app, offering a smart, eco-conscious solution for modern users
- In October 2023, Fujifilm and Nordmeccanica, a global leader in coating, laminating, and metallizing technologies, announced a strategic partnership to advance digital inkjet printing for flexible packaging. The collaboration centers around Fujifilm’s Jet Press FP790, a water-based digital inkjet press designed for high-quality, sustainable packaging production. By integrating Nordmeccanica’s solvent-less lamination technology, the partnership enables a plug-and-play production environment that reduces setup time and enhances compatibility with existing workflows. This alliance supports faster return on investment and helps converters meet growing environmental standards in the packaging industry
- In September 2023, Seiko Epson Corporation launched two new ColorWorks series printers—the CW-C4000 and CW-C6000-series—featuring seamless integration with the Loftware NiceLabel Cloud platform. This development underscores Epson’s commitment to cloud-based printing and proprietary services aimed at improving workflow efficiency. The integration allows businesses to print directly from the cloud without needing a locally connected PC, reducing IT dependency, minimizing errors, and streamlining label production. It’s especially beneficial for industries with strict labeling regulations, such as chemical, medical device, and pharmaceutical sectors
